Zion National Park

Eintritt: 35 $ pro Auto (7 Tage)

Zion is the counterpart to the Grand Canyon: Instead of looking down into a canyon, you stand below and gaze up at 600-meter-high sandstone cliffs. Over millions of years, the Virgin River has carved a spectacular canyon into the red rock, resulting in a place of overwhelming, almost sacred beauty — the Mormon settlers who first entered the valley aptly named it "Zion" (heavenly paradise).

Top Hikes

  • Angels Landing — The most famous and notorious hike in the American Southwest. The last 800 meters lead over a narrow ridge with drop-offs on both sides, secured only by chains. The 360° view from the summit is breathtaking. 8.7 km round trip, 453 m elevation change, 4–5 hours. Permit required since 2022 (lottery on recreation.gov, $6 fee). Only for those with no fear of heights!
  • The Narrows — You hike in the Virgin River itself — through an ever-narrowing canyon with walls rising up to 300 meters above you. One of the most unique hiking experiences in the world. Neoprene socks, hiking poles, and waterproof shoes are mandatory (rental in Springdale, about $25). 16 km round trip, 6–8 hours. Closed during flood risk!
  • Observation Point — Even higher than Angels Landing, but less exposed. 12.9 km, 655 m elevation change, 5–7 hours. The view down to Angels Landing and the canyon is spectacular.
  • Emerald Pools Trail — Easy hike (1.2–4.8 km depending on the route) to dripping rocks and small pools. Ideal for families.

Practical Tips

On the Zion Canyon Scenic Drive (April–November), private vehicles are prohibited — you must take the free shuttle bus (runs every 7–15 minutes from Springdale into the valley). Arrive before 8 AM as parking in Springdale fills up quickly. Alternatively: book accommodation in Springdale and walk to the park entrance.

The Narrows hike is best from June to September (warmer water, lower water levels). Be sure to check the weather forecast — the canyon is closed during thunderstorms due to flash flood risk. The deadly flash floods come without warning.

Angels Landing has already claimed several lives. The hike is extremely dangerous when wet, windy, or icy. Only go in dry weather and with sturdy footwear. Children under 12 and people with a fear of heights should turn back at Scout Lookout.
